Onboarding: WaveGlance previews

Welcome aboard. WaveGlance renders audio waveform previews for uploads in the Tarnfield media pipeline. As a contractor, you'll work only against the sandbox renderer; production peaks are cached and signed. To initialize your sandbox, run the setup script, which decrypts the sample corpus and will prompt for the passphrase provided below.

recovery phrase for bajeg-hahop: holix-quenok-praox-eliius-giliel-holath-istix-tamvan-fenir-aldeth

## 2.14.0 — Changed Defaults

Gustline weather-alert fan-out: batch dispatch now default instead of per-recipient sends. Retry backoff switched from linear to exponential with jitter. Regional sharding enabled by default for all new alert zones; legacy zones unaffected until migrated. Dead-letter retention shortened. These defaults cut peak queue depth ~40% in the Dellport soak test. Flag overrides still honored but deprecated; removal targeted for 2.16. Raise concerns at the weekly sync before Thursday. Shipped defaults are as follows.

config for bawef-tajof:
RALMIR_PIN=7092
RALMIR_METRICS_HOST=metrics.ralmir.paliqcorp.corp
RALMIR_LOG_LEVEL=error
RALMIR_TENANT=tamix

# Environments: Queue Migration

We are retiring the homegrown Pokestack queue in favor of Relayline across all environments. Dev and staging already cut over; prod follows after the Fennick release freeze. Dual-write is enabled in staging only. Old Pokestack workers stay read-only for two weeks. Staging currently runs Relayline with the configuration below.

settings of yajog-fadug:
[pelax]
team = norok
access_code = ac_3e542d
owner = norius.siliel
host = pelax.zemvarforge.example
port = 6379
peer = holmir.norvanet.local
salt = 71bb9429
pin = 8953